Additional requirements to be introduced for admission of foreigners to higher education institutions in Georgia

Georgia’s Ministry of Internal Affairs has prepared a draft of strict amendments to the country's law "On the Legal Status of Foreigners and Stateless Persons", APA's local bureau reports.

The purpose of the draft is to create effective mechanisms for managing migration processes and strengthening state security.

According to the document, additional requirements will be established for the admission of foreign students to Georgia’s higher education institutions. Universities will be required to enter into a unified information system data on the admission of foreign students, suspension of studies or restoration of student status, academic mobility, completion of education and other information. Violation of these requirements will result in administrative liability. Sanctions such as fines, restrictions on the admission of foreign students or revocation of authorization will be applied to higher education institutions.

The legislative amendments will also regulate issues related to granting residence permits on the basis of marriage between a Georgian citizen and a foreigner. A new residence permit for the spouse of a Georgian citizen will be introduced, and before it is granted, a special commission will verify the authenticity of the marriage.

A fictitious marriage between a Georgian citizen and a foreigner will entail criminal liability. Penalties will include the foreigner's expulsion from Georgia and a ban on entry to the country for a period of two to ten years, or a fine, or house arrest for a period of one to two years, or imprisonment for up to two years.
